Output ec1af45eff39283d78a8474c733c2675fb908ae6a2a8b5f6394dac2dd24c0691:3

value
51740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 868bd67fce92cf917619ad66b1d9465101c820d0 OP_EQUAL
address
3DxRzMbAf4NF4U5qtY73uPwv2JDhhNQnXV
transaction
ec1af45eff39283d78a8474c733c2675fb908ae6a2a8b5f6394dac2dd24c0691
spent
true